In the .mh_profile some entries specifies programs like:

#v+
Editor: vim-mail
moreproc: less
postproc: /usr/lib/mh/post
#v-

Some of those programs require options or parameters but
apparently this is not accepted.

I need moreproc to be "less -force" but show (nmh-1.3) refuses this.

Workaround is to make the shell script like vim-mail which is in
fact invocation vim -c ":set ft=mail" $@.

Is it possible to do such thigs simpler?
